Energy Performance Contracting and ESCO Project Development

Many African organisations want to cut energy costs but lack the capital to fund efficiency upgrades upfront. Energy performance contracting allows an energy services company to finance, install and guarantee savings that repay the investment over time. This programme shows delegates how to structure, procure and manage these contracts, from baseline setting to shared savings models, so that facilities and public buildings can modernise without straining budgets.

What you will be able to do

  • Explain how energy performance contracting shifts investment and savings risk between the client and the service provider.
  • Establish a defensible energy baseline against which guaranteed savings will be measured.
  • Compare shared savings, guaranteed savings and chauffage models for different facility types.
  • Structure procurement and tender documents that protect the client while attracting credible providers.
  • Manage the delivery, verification and dispute stages of a performance contract over its full term.
  • Build a business case that persuades finance teams and boards to approve an ESCO arrangement.

Who should attend

This course suits facilities and energy managers, procurement officers, municipal building administrators and finance staff evaluating funded efficiency projects.
